These translations render verse 99:6 — the whole verse this word appears in — not this word alone. The correspondence is verse-level: no word-level alignment of translations exists for these editions, so we do not claim which English word renders this Arabic word. Compare the editions →

On that Day, the people will emerge in droves, to be shown their works
Translation · Talal Itani (2012)CC BY-NC-ND 4.0
That day mankind will issue forth in scattered groups to be shown their deeds
Translation · Marmaduke Pickthall (1930)Public Domain
On that day shall men come forward in throngs to behold their works
Translation · John Medows Rodwell (1861)Public Domain
On the day when men shall come up in separate bands to show their works
Translation · Edward Henry Palmer (1880)Public Domain
